Module Name: src
Committed By: hannken
Date: Sat Dec 13 15:58:39 UTC 2014
Modified Files:
src/sys/coda: coda.h coda_psdev.c coda_subr.c coda_vfsops.c
Log Message:
Move the definition of NVCODA and CODA_COMPAT_5 to coda.h,
remove them from coda_vfsops.c and coda_psdev.c.
To generate a diff of this commit:
cvs rdiff -u -r1.17 -r1.18 src/sys/coda/coda.h
cvs rdiff -u -r1.53 -r1.54 src/sys/coda/coda_psdev.c
cvs rdiff -u -r1.28 -r1.29 src/sys/coda/coda_subr.c
cvs rdiff -u -r1.82 -r1.83 src/sys/coda/coda_vfsops.c
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.
Modified files:
Index: src/sys/coda/coda.h
diff -u src/sys/coda/coda.h:1.17 src/sys/coda/coda.h:1.18
--- src/sys/coda/coda.h:1.17 Sat Aug 7 20:39:33 2010
+++ src/sys/coda/coda.h Sat Dec 13 15:58:39 2014
@@ -1,4 +1,4 @@
-/* $NetBSD: coda.h,v 1.17 2010/08/07 20:39:33 christos Exp $ */
+/* $NetBSD: coda.h,v 1.18 2014/12/13 15:58:39 hannken Exp $ */
/*
@@ -39,9 +39,14 @@ Mellon the rights to redistribute these
#ifndef _CODA_HEADER_
#define _CODA_HEADER_
-#if defined(__NetBSD__) && defined(_KERNEL_OPT)
-/* pull in optional CODA_COMPAT_5 flag */
+#if defined(__NetBSD__)
+#if defined(_KERNEL_OPT)
+/* pull in optional CODA_COMPAT_5 flag and NVCODA. */
#include "opt_coda_compat.h"
+#include <vcoda.h>
+#else
+#define NVCODA 4
+#endif
#endif
/* Catch new _KERNEL defn for NetBSD and DJGPP/__CYGWIN32__ */
Index: src/sys/coda/coda_psdev.c
diff -u src/sys/coda/coda_psdev.c:1.53 src/sys/coda/coda_psdev.c:1.54
--- src/sys/coda/coda_psdev.c:1.53 Fri Jul 25 08:10:35 2014
+++ src/sys/coda/coda_psdev.c Sat Dec 13 15:58:39 2014
@@ -1,4 +1,4 @@
-/* $NetBSD: coda_psdev.c,v 1.53 2014/07/25 08:10:35 dholland Exp $ */
+/* $NetBSD: coda_psdev.c,v 1.54 2014/12/13 15:58:39 hannken Exp $ */
/*
*
@@ -54,16 +54,10 @@
/* These routines are the device entry points for Venus. */
#include <sys/cdefs.h>
-__KERNEL_RCSID(0, "$NetBSD: coda_psdev.c,v 1.53 2014/07/25 08:10:35 dholland Exp $");
+__KERNEL_RCSID(0, "$NetBSD: coda_psdev.c,v 1.54 2014/12/13 15:58:39 hannken Exp $");
extern int coda_nc_initialized; /* Set if cache has been initialized */
-#ifndef _KERNEL_OPT
-#define NVCODA 4
-#else
-#include <vcoda.h>
-#endif
-
#include <sys/param.h>
#include <sys/systm.h>
#include <sys/kernel.h>
Index: src/sys/coda/coda_subr.c
diff -u src/sys/coda/coda_subr.c:1.28 src/sys/coda/coda_subr.c:1.29
--- src/sys/coda/coda_subr.c:1.28 Sat Dec 13 15:57:46 2014
+++ src/sys/coda/coda_subr.c Sat Dec 13 15:58:39 2014
@@ -1,4 +1,4 @@
-/* $NetBSD: coda_subr.c,v 1.28 2014/12/13 15:57:46 hannken Exp $ */
+/* $NetBSD: coda_subr.c,v 1.29 2014/12/13 15:58:39 hannken Exp $ */
/*
*
@@ -55,7 +55,7 @@
*/
#include <sys/cdefs.h>
-__KERNEL_RCSID(0, "$NetBSD: coda_subr.c,v 1.28 2014/12/13 15:57:46 hannken Exp $");
+__KERNEL_RCSID(0, "$NetBSD: coda_subr.c,v 1.29 2014/12/13 15:58:39 hannken Exp $");
#include <sys/param.h>
#include <sys/systm.h>
@@ -70,9 +70,6 @@ __KERNEL_RCSID(0, "$NetBSD: coda_subr.c,
#include <coda/coda_subr.h>
#include <coda/coda_namecache.h>
-#ifdef _KERNEL_OPT
-#include "opt_coda_compat.h"
-#endif
int coda_active = 0;
int coda_reuse = 0;
Index: src/sys/coda/coda_vfsops.c
diff -u src/sys/coda/coda_vfsops.c:1.82 src/sys/coda/coda_vfsops.c:1.83
--- src/sys/coda/coda_vfsops.c:1.82 Sat Dec 13 15:57:46 2014
+++ src/sys/coda/coda_vfsops.c Sat Dec 13 15:58:39 2014
@@ -1,4 +1,4 @@
-/* $NetBSD: coda_vfsops.c,v 1.82 2014/12/13 15:57:46 hannken Exp $ */
+/* $NetBSD: coda_vfsops.c,v 1.83 2014/12/13 15:58:39 hannken Exp $ */
/*
*
@@ -45,13 +45,7 @@
*/
#include <sys/cdefs.h>
-__KERNEL_RCSID(0, "$NetBSD: coda_vfsops.c,v 1.82 2014/12/13 15:57:46 hannken Exp $");
-
-#ifndef _KERNEL_OPT
-#define NVCODA 4
-#else
-#include <vcoda.h>
-#endif
+__KERNEL_RCSID(0, "$NetBSD: coda_vfsops.c,v 1.83 2014/12/13 15:58:39 hannken Exp $");
#include <sys/param.h>
#include <sys/systm.h>